Ir para conteúdo
Fórum Script Brasil

chackal_sjc

Membros
  • Total de itens

    182
  • Registro em

  • Última visita

Tudo que chackal_sjc postou

  1. chackal_sjc

    Confirma Senha

    valeu, gente! eu vi o script melhor, tava quase tudo errado!!!a lógica né! então, eu vou começar denovo... está certo esse código para dar login ? <form action="login_vai.php" method="post"> <p><span class="login">usu&aacute;rio</span> <input name="login2" type="text"> </p> <p class="login">senha <input name="senha2" type="password"> </p> <p class="registrar"> <input name="enviarindex2" type="submit" value="Continuar"> </p> </form> Login_vai.php <?php // Conexão com o banco de dados require "comum.php"; // Inicia sessões session_start(); //linha 13 <----- // Recupera o login $login2 = isset($_POST["login2"]) ? addslashes(trim($_POST["login2"])) : FALSE; // Recupera a senha, a criptografando em MD5 $senha2 = isset($_POST["senha2"]) ? md5(trim($_POST["senha2"])) : FALSE; // Usuário não forneceu a senha ou o login if(!$login2 || !$senha2) { echo "Você deve digitar sua senha e login!"; exit; } /** * Executa a consulta no banco de dados. * Caso o número de linhas retornadas seja 1 o login é válido, * caso 0, inválido. */ $SQL = 'SELECT * ' . ' FROM `tb_cadastro` ' . ' WHERE login = "$login2" LIMIT 0, 30'; $result_id = @mysql_query($SQL) or die("Erro no banco de dados!"); $total = @mysql_num_rows($result_id); // Caso o usuário tenha digitado um login válido o número de linhas será 1.. if($total) { // Obtém os dados do usuário, para poder verificar a senha e passar os demais dados para a sessão $dados = @mysql_fetch_array($result_id); // Agora verifica a senha if(!strcmp($senha2, $dados["senha"])) { // TUDO OK! Agora, passa os dados para a sessão e redireciona o usuário $_SESSION["nome_usuario"] = stripslashes($dados["nome"]); $_SESSION["sobrenome_usuario"] = stripslashes($dados["sobrenome"]); $_SESSION["email_usuario"] = stripslashes($dados["email"]); $_SESSION["msn_usuario"] = stripslashes($dados["MSN"]); $_SESSION["icq_usuario"] = stripslashes($dados["icq"]); header("Location: index.php"); exit; } // Senha inválida else { echo "Senha inválida!"; exit; } } // Login inválido else { echo "O login fornecido por você é inexistente!"; exit; } ?> <?php // Inicia sessões session_start(); // Verifica se existe os dados da sessão de login if(!isset($_SESSION["id_usuario"]) || !isset($_SESSION["nome_usuario"])) { // Usuário não logado! Redireciona para a página de login header("Location: index.php"); exit; } ?> e olha o erro que aparece! Warning: session_start(): Cannot send session cookie - headers already sent by (output started at /home/chackal/public_html/login_vai.php:8) in /home/chackal/public_html/login_vai.php on line 13 Warning: session_start(): Cannot send session cache limiter - headers already sent (output started at /home/chackal/public_html/login_vai.php:8) in /home/chackal/public_html/login_vai.php on line 13
  2. chackal_sjc

    Confirma Senha

    ta, o error, me explica melhor como funciona esse hidden, tem como dar exemplo? eu não intendi como eu crio ele...
  3. chackal_sjc

    Confirma Senha

    putz, acabei de ver e eu preciso colocar os $_POST né??? alguém pode me ajudar... como heheheh
  4. chackal_sjc

    Confirma Senha

    então, eu puis aquele botao hidden la! com o nome "btnOK", com vaule=1 bom, eu fiz o script do cadastro assim ó: if($_POST["btnOK"]) { header("location: redirecao.php"); else {?> <form name='main' method='post'> <table width="266" height="294" border="0" cellspacing="0"> <tr> <td width="118" class="letranormal">Nome:</td> <td width="144"><input name="nome" type="text" id="nome"></td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900" class="letranormal"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">Sobrenome:</td> <td><input name="sobrenome" type="text" id="sobrenome"></td> </tr> <tr> <td height="3" bgcolor="#FF9900" class="letranormal"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">E-Mail:</td> <td><input name="email" type="text" id="email"></td> </tr> <tr> <td valign="top" bgcolor="#FF9900" class="letranormal"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">MSN:</td> <td><input name="MSN" type="text" id="MSN"></td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td align="left"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">ICQ:</td> <td><input name="icq" type="text" id="icq"></td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">Login:<font size="1">(max 9) </font></td> <td><input name="login" type="text" id="login" maxlength="9"></td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">Senha:<font size="1">(max 9) </font></td> <td><input name="senha" type="password" id="senha" maxlength="9"></td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td height="26"> <input type="submit" name="Submit" value="Enviar"></td> <td><input type='hidden' name='btnOK' value='1'>&nbsp;</td> </tr> </table> </form> <?php }?> então, aí quando ele vai para a redireciona.php eu fiz uma tabela para confirmar os resultados! assim ó: <?php include "mysqlconecta.php"; // para conectar no mysql include "mysqlexecuta.php"; // para execultar ele, ver se conecta e etc include "post.php"; ?> // está certo isso? <table width="266" height="165" border="0" cellspacing="0"> <tr> <td width="118" class="letranormal">Nome:</td> <td width="144"><?php echo "$nome"?>&nbsp;</td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900" class="letranormal"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">Sobrenome:</td> <td><?php echo "$sobrenome"?>&nbsp;</td> </tr> <tr> <td height="3" bgcolor="#FF9900" class="letranormal"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">E-Mail:</td> <td><?php echo "$email"?>&nbsp;</td> </tr> <tr> <td valign="top" bgcolor="#FF9900" class="letranormal"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">MSN:</td> <td><?php echo "$MSN"?>&nbsp;</td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td align="left"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">ICQ:</td> <td><?php echo "$icq"?>&nbsp;</td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">Login:</td> <td><?php echo "$login"?>&nbsp;</td> </tr> <tr> <td height="3" val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> <td valign="top" bgcolor="#FF9900"><img src="pixel_transparente.gif" width="1" height="1"></td> </tr> <tr> <td class="letranormal">Senha:</td> <td><?php echo "$senha"?>&nbsp;</td> bom, eu quero saber agora, como que faz para eu mandar a informação para o mysql.... eu ainda não criei o botão para mandar nem o hidden... gostaria de suas ajudas e seus palpites para eu conciguir terminar esse script! Obrfadi
  5. chackal_sjc

    Confirma Senha

    o error olha o código que eu estou usando na parte de cadastro vê se ta certo!!! <?php $nome = $_POST["nome"]; $sobrenome = $_POST["sobrenome"]; $email = $_POST["email"]; $MSN = $_POST["MSN"]; $icq = $_POST["icq"]; $login = $_POST["login"]; $senha = $_POST["senha"]; $db = mysql_pconnect('localhost','chackal','*****'); mysql_select_db("chackal_autusuario"); $sql = "INSERT (nome, sobrenome, email, MSN, icq, login, senha) INTO tb_cadastro VALUES ('$nome', '$sobrenome', '$email', '$MSN', '$icq', '$login', '$senha'); mysql_query($sql)";; printf("Cadastro concluido com sucesso."); printf("Suas informa&ccedil;&otilde;es s&atilde;o essas: "); printf("Nome: <br>",$nome); printf("Sobrenome: <br>",$sobrenome); printf("E-Mail: <br>",$email); printf("MSN: <br>",$MSN); printf("ICQ: <br>",$icq); printf("Login: <br>",$login); printf("Senha: <br>",$senha); $procura = "SELECT * FROM tb_cadastro WHERE login LIKE '$login' and email LIKE '$email'"; $resultado = mysql_query("$procura"); while ($linha = mysql_fetch_array("$resultado")) { $id_cadastro = $linha("id"); printf("Numero do cadastro: %s",$id_cadastro); } ?> tipo, eu coloquei ele no meio do nada,, e não funcionou, como que eu faço para funcionar? que que é esse negocio de campo hidden???
  6. chackal_sjc

    Confirma Senha

    afff,, q ridículo, como eu não sabia isso!!! bah...!!! viu.. e sobre a outra questão? de confirmar o cadastro? é só eu nem mandar as informações para a tabela né?!?! só se ele clicar no "Confirmar" ai eu mando ir!.. é isso?
  7. chackal_sjc

    Confirma Senha

    amigos, para criar um campo de confirma senha como que faz? eu fiz já o input de senha e tals! mas eu quero fazer outro de senha para ele confirmar a senha, tem q fazer um IF para ver se as senhas estão batendo uma com a outra né? mas como? E se for facil também, como que faz por exemplo a pessoa coloca o cadastro dela lá, normal! quando elá termina, ela clica com um botao para enviar né!?! tudo bem até ai. Mas eu queria que entrase outro pagina falando as informações que ela colocou e com um outro botão para confirmar o cadastro!!! Obrigado!
  8. chackal_sjc

    Duvida De Method

    saqueiii!!! muito orbrigado gente!
  9. chackal_sjc

    Duvida De Method

    ah ta ai na parte: <form name="form1" method="post" action="paginadacao.php"> </form> eu coloco o nome do input? tipo MSN... né?
  10. chackal_sjc

    Duvida De Method

    O method seria isso aqui: esse : $icq = $_POST["icq]; $MSN = $_POST["MSN"]; é pra colocar no lugar do $icq = $HTTP_POST_VARS["icq"]; $MSN = $HTTP_POST_VARS["MSN"]; ????? tipo, o : <form name="form1" method="post" action=""> </form> tem que por aonde? no input? em cada 1? ou pode ser 1 em todos?
  11. chackal_sjc

    Duvida De Method

    amigos, eu estou fazendo um script para cadastro e tipo, eu fiz 2 inputs um com o nome "MSN"e outro com "icq" ai pro php pegar o que está escrito no input eu coloquei: $icq = $HTTP_POST_VARS["icq"]; $MSN = $HTTP_POST_VARS["MSN"]; ta certo né? então, mas me falaram que não pode esquecer de usar o method="post no form" que que seria isto? e como eu faço isso e aonde? Obrigado
  12. chackal_sjc

    Livos

    eu sei, mas eu leio e não intendo nada, eu tneho q ter uma base para poder intender os script mesmo!!! para poder fazer os meus e etc.!
  13. chackal_sjc

    Livos

    estou começando, experiencia mtttt pequena, nem concigo criar um script meu! ah, não muito caro, até uns 60 70 reais!
  14. chackal_sjc

    Livos

    Amigos do scripbrasil, qual livro vocês recomendam para iniciantse? e também algum livro que aborde php + mysql!!! Obrigado!!! Vou comprar este livro, aqui, será que é bom? Obrigado
  15. chackal_sjc

    Script De Cadastro!

    olha amigo, eu vi seu script mas, não intendi muito não, praticamente nada! Bom eu sou bem iniciante em php, vamos por passos entào eu já sei conectar no mysql e no bd! agora eu quero primeiramente fazer com que as informações cadastrais sejam enviadas para tabela, que se chama aut_users! na aut_users tem os seguintes campos: ID, Nome, Login e senha. Como eu faço para mandar pela site, pelo cadastro, as informações para a tabela? Muito obrigado!
  16. bom, estou precisando de um script de cadastro! Eu sou leigo em php, e não estou conciguindo achar um legal, bom... eu pretendo fazer assim colocar as informações, MSN, icq e etc. ai em um outra página iria automaticamente aparecer $cadastrado MSN e icq entenderam? Obrigado pela coperação
  17. é seria da web mesmo mas tudo bem,, obrigado gente!
  18. amigos, eu tenho um site para minha escola, mas a news que eu estou fazendo é em html ainda... tipo, faço na raça mesmo... eu queria saber se tem algum sistema de news que vocês possam me falar, sem ser com php ou asp... Obrigado!
  19. preciso criar um link que dê refres na pagina. Obrigado
  20. chackal_sjc

    Erro 404, Ajuda

    amigos, quando uma pessoa entra num link errado mas no seu dominio ao invez de aparecer a tela deerro do IE(ou outro) como que faz para aparecer um .html meu falando do erro!! Obrigado
  21. chackal_sjc

    Editor De Php

    vocês sabem algum site que vem o PhpEdit com crack já?? porque eu peguei ele no emule, mas o eu usei um arquivo errado la do licence que pede.. ai tenho q reinstalar
  22. eu quero fazer um link no botão que ele ao invez de ir para o .htm exemplo: on (release) { getURL("calend.htm"); } ele vai procurar o calend.htm na pasta que está o .swf... mas eu quero colocar linkar outra pasta tipo www.blabla.com/calend intende?? eu tentei assim: on (release) { getURL("/calend.htm"); } mas não vai.. alguém me ajuda!!!
  23. então la no menu tem um monte de coisa, e tem o Err File, mas não apareçe nada.. po... ta inxendo o saco esse erro do mysql meu
×
×
  • Criar Novo...